Subject: A RESOLUTION AUTHORIZING THE EXTENSION OF THE PUBLIC
SEWER FROM THE MANAWALE'A STREET / ANE KEOHOKALOLE
HIGHWAY INTERSECTION THRU THE PROPOSED MANAWALE'A
AND KA'EKA STREETS WITHIN TAX MAP KEYS 7-4-021:026 AND 7-4-
021:044 FOR PHASE 1A OF THE KAMAKANA VILLAGES, SITUATED IN
KEALAKEHE AND KEAHUOLU, NORTH KONA, HAWAI'I, FOR
FOREST CITY HAWAI'I KONA,LLC
Dear Chair Yoshimoto and Council Members,
Enclosed for your review and consideration in accordance with Section 21-26.1 of the Hawai'i
County Code, is the proposed resolution authorizing the extension of the public sewer system to
provide service for the proposed commercial and residential development of the Kamakana
Villages Phase 1A Subdivision. An approved Application for Sewer Extension and Location Map
are enclosed as supporting documentation.
The initial phase of the project (Phase 1A) is to serve Tax Map Keys (TMKs) 7-4-021:035, :036,
:037, :038, :039, and :040 which is owned by FHT Kamakana, LLC. Kamakana Villages is a
Hawai'i Housing Finance and Development Corporation (HHFDC) project that is developed by
Forest City Hawai'i Kona, LLC (Applicant). The Applicant elects to construct the proposed
extension and bear the total cost of the installation and requests reimbursement for the cost of the
sewer extension in accordance with Section 21-28(a), Hawai'i County Code.
The work involves installation of a new sewer line within the proposed Manawale'a and Ka'eka
Streets and will connect to the existing sewer system at the Manawale'a Street/Ane Keohokalole
Highway intersection, which is owned and maintained by the County of Hawai'i. This sewer
extension will permit the wastewater generated from this affordable housing project to be treated
at the County's Kealakehe Wastewater Treatment Plant.

Section 21-27, Hawai'i County Code states that the landowner shall not have any interest in the
extension. In this case, the extension, if approved, will be built within a road right-of-way which
will be dedicated to the County by a separate resolution. For clarity and completeness the road
dedication will also reference the transfer of the sewer extension to the County.
